Haddonfield Little League
will begin its 2022 season with
“Baseball Night in Haddonfield”
on Friday, April 1.
What sports did you
play as a child?
“My sport was
softball,” says MARY
BLACKMAN
of Collingswood.
“I was in the town
league from fourth
grade through
eighth. I played
second base, and
loved it.”
“My older brothers
played baseball,”
says CONNOR
BULICKI of
Pennsauken, “so it
was only natural
that I would also. I
played for the Happy
Hippo Little League
team. Outfield.”
TERRY MONTANA
of Cherry Hill grew
up in Camden and
played baseball
“because there was
not much else to do.”
Terry played outfield,
and was “a pretty
good pitcher too.”
AMY CRUTCHFIELD
of Haddonfield
swam ... a lot. “I loved
swimming but I also
loved competing,”
she says. “I got a high
from the feeling of
accomplishment,
after spending so
much time training.”
As a youngster,
ANTONNE JONES
of Mt Laurel played
baseball, football,
and basketball.
“I played in the EOM
(Edward O’Malley)
League in South
Philly. First and
third base mostly.
Good times. Good
memories.”
Haddonfield’s
CHARLIE
PRESENZA
participates in
soccer, lacrosse,
cross-country, and
track. His favorite?
Lacrosse, “because
the uniforms and
equipment are really
cool. I think we have
our first game this
week.”
